Sean Penn Issues Stark Warning on AI’s Future at Marrakech Film Festival

admin
SHARE

Oscar-winning actor Sean Penn captivated audiences at the Marrakech International Film Festival with a stark warning about the future of artificial intelligence. Speaking to a full house, Penn expressed his concern that AI, reflecting humanity’s flaws, could ultimately lead to its own downfall.

He compared AI to a mirror that reveals human imperfections, highlighting the risks of creating technologies that lack ethical foundations. “If we embed our flaws into AI, it won’t merely imitate us—it could amplify the worst aspects of our nature,” he stated during the festival’s keynote address.

Penn’s remarks come at a time when AI’s impact is expanding across various sectors, from entertainment to healthcare. He called on leaders and developers to prioritize ethical AI practices and to consider whether humanity is prepared for the repercussions of its innovations.

The Marrakech Film Festival, renowned for highlighting the intersection of art and pressing global issues, served as an ideal venue for the Hollywood star to ignite a discussion on the ethical challenges posed by technology. Penn’s passionate appeal resonated with the audience, leaving them to reflect on the intricate future of AI and its role in society.
